About You
The successful candidates should have a Level 3 in Electrical Installations qualification or above. Experience in Electrical Installations and/or teaching is preferable. Candidates will have a firm understanding of current electrical practice and preferably have extensive industry experience.
The successful applicant will coordinate the effective delivery of the Electrical Installation study programmes across various levels, providing academic leadership for students. They should know how to create an engaging curriculum for learners. Candidates need to keep their skills and knowledge in line with local and national priorities.
The Electrical lecturer will have (Desirable & Essential):
* Must have a Level 3 electrical installation qualification, or NVQ at level 3 (E)
* NICEIC registered (D)
* Maths and English to level 4 CGSE or equivalent (E)
* Assessors Qualification (D)
* Ability to communicate complex issues clearly (E)
* Highly organized with excellent attention to detail (D)
* Experience of motivating and managing the performance of learners (E)
* Ability to communicate effectively with key stakeholders and manage workload in a challenging environment.
As a Lecturer in Electrical Installation, you will develop and maintain up-to-date industry knowledge, supporting and motivating learners to meet their individual aspirations and goals. You will also coordinate the tracking of learners’ achievements and lead study programmes to attain outstanding achievement and student retention.
We welcome candidates with industry experience, and you will have the opportunity to work towards a teaching qualification. The role will require you to work towards a recognized Level 4 teaching qualification (PGCE/CertEd) or be willing to work towards a Level 5 teaching qualification upon appointment.
